Energy Efficiency

MORPC offers expert service and repair improving home energy efficiency using the latest technology.  Services offered include assessment and repair/replacement of electric appliances and light fixtures as well as gas appliances including furnaces, water heaters, and gas cook stoves. Keeping the environment and safety in mind, MORPC helps reduce energy consumption and, consequently, energy bills. Our clients average a 23 percent reduction in energy bills, which can add up to around $325 per year in savings. Since 1988 MORPC has helped 10,321 families keep their homes warm and safe.  Click here to view a map of all homes serviced.

These services are FREE to income-eligible clients thanks to funding from the Ohio Department of Development Office of Energy Efficiency’s Home Weatherization Assistance Program (HWAP), Electric Partnership Program and Columbia Gas of Ohio’s WarmChoiceTM Program. Do I Qualify? 
To be eligible you must rent or own a home in Franklin County and your total household income during the preceding 12 months must be equal to or less than 150 percent of the federal poverty guidelines.  If a household is on the Percentage of Income Payment Plan (PIPP), they would automatically qualify.  Income is based on the 12 months prior to application.
